Summary: waypoints move outside of timetrack column

Initial Comment:
If timetrack on the parameters dialog is displayed, and the timetrack in the 
timetrack dialog is moved forward in time, then a waypoint at 0f will move to 
the left, into adjacent columns of the parameters dialog.  

See the linked avi file which shows this using the prologue shot 01A-.sif 
(solid color layer highlighted in layer dialog)
